Star-nosed mole

It is an animal of the family Tallidae in the order Insectivora of the class Mammalia. It is found in southeastern Canada and the eastern United States. Its head and body length is 12-13 cm, and its tail length is 6.5-8.4 cm. Its body and limbs are similar to those of an ordinary mole, but it has a ring of fleshy protrusions at the end of its snout and a long tail. Its eyes and ears are degenerate. Its back is nearly black, and its underside is a slightly lighter color. Its teeth are

They have a total of 44 tails. They are found in forests and grasslands near water, are semi-subterranean, and are active day and night. The star-shaped fleshy protrusions on their snouts are excellent for antennae, and they search for and eat insects and earthworms. They usually give birth to 5 or 6 young in the spring. Their tails are thin in summer and thick in winter.
